Aims & Scope
Journal of Interdisciplinary Voice Studiesprovides a forum for scholarly 
and practice-based engagement with voice as a phenomenon of 
communication and performance, and a methodology or metaphor for 
analysis. The journal draws on an interdisciplinary series of lenses, 
including cultural studies, critical theory, performance studies, 
inter-culturalism, linguistics, visual culture, musicology, architecture 
and somatics. This journal is produced in association with the ‘Centre 
for Interdisciplinary Voice Studies’, a collaboration between Voice 
Studies scholars at the University of Exeter and the University of 
Portsmouth.
